[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]Wisconsin is Michigan’s number 1 back up. Nobody who gets into both chooses Wisconsin. Not saying it isn’t a good school though. Wisconsin is also less diverse racially and geographically. [b] It has virtually no African American students. [/b][/quote] Wisconsin is less diverse but not by a lot. Neither has big numbers when it comes to African-American students. [img]https://cf-hugo-dev-images.s3.amazonaws.com/chart-images/colleges/university-of-michigan-ann-arbor/student-life/diversity/chart-undergraduate-racial-ethnic-diversity_lg.jpeg[/img] [img]https://cf-hugo-dev-images.s3.amazonaws.com/chart-images/colleges/university-of-wisconsin-madison/student-life/diversity/chart-ethnic-diversity_lg.jpeg[/img][/quote] In Michigan's case that's because the Michigan Supreme Court banned affirmative action in 2006 and the numbers dropped.. Not sure about WI. [/quote] These numbers largely track with the demographics of the states as a whole. The population of Michigan is roughly 78% White and 14% Black or African-American, whereas the state of Wisconsin is 84% white and only 6% Black or African-American. So it makes sense that there would be proportionally fewer African-American students in Madison.[/quote]
